Imjingak Pyeonghoa-Nuri Park
Imjingak is a key peace tourism site in South Korea, reflecting the tragic legacy of the Korean War and the ongoing division. It offers a chance to learn the importance of peace through historical remnants like war monuments and displays such as the war-damaged bridge. Visitors can also find the Mangbaedan, a place where displaced families perform ancestral rites while longing for their relatives in the North. Your guide will also inform you about a significant milestone in Korean political history that occurred in the year 2000.

Imjingak Resort
The Imjingak Peace Gondola is the first gondola connecting civilian areas with the restricted zone. It operates a round trip of 1.7 km between Imjingak in the south and the DMZ station across the Imjin River. Riding at a height of 50 meters, visitors can enjoy scenic views of the river and reflect on the horrors of the Korean War. There are 26 gondolas continuously running between the southern Imjingak Station and the northern DMZ Station. Additionally, during this tour, your guide will share insights about the Korean Army’s front-line combat division responsible for monitoring the DMZ boundary.

DMZ
Experience a once-in-a-lifetime opportunity to visit a frontline Korean Army combat division dedicated to guarding the DMZ. After a thorough ID check, visitors are escorted directly by vehicle to the observation post, just 10 minutes away, accompanied by active-duty soldiers. Due to the strict verification process, we kindly ask that during your booking, you provide the exact name, date of birth, and nationality as they appear on each visitor’s passport for all participants. This is necessary for pre-registration at least one week prior to your visit. Once there, you will receive an exclusive briefing on the history and current situation from frontline soldiers, observe enemy positions through powerful telescopes, and engage in direct conversations with officers or non-commissioned officers.

Discover a fascinating piece of Korean history right by the Han River. This old military camp was once where soldiers stood guard to prevent North Korean spies from entering via the river. After 2018, the military left, some of the fences were removed, and a popular bike path was established along the river.
Today, the camp has been transformed into a museum that tells the stories of past military operations and showcases what life was like for soldiers. It’s a great way to learn about Korea’s history and see how the country protected itself in the past.
